About the Book:
Arin O Adim Debotar Utthan (Bengali Version) by Sayak Aman is an exciting Bengali novel filled with mystery, mythology, and ancient secrets. The story begins with a series of gruesome murders occurring in Kolkata, all tied to a centuries-old mystery involving the extinct giant snake species, Zygantophis. As the plot unfolds, readers are taken on a thrilling journey across the globe, from Brazil to Argentina, exploring cave paintings and the cryptic markings in Harappa. The tale delves into the enigmatic world of ancient mythology, where beings from the "Helheim" – the world of extinct creatures – play a crucial role in the unfolding events.
The narrative centers around Arin, the brown-skinned princess from this forgotten world, who finds herself in Midgard (the human world). As the universe prepares for a mythological war, Arin must find a way to restore balance to the cosmos and prevent chaos from consuming everything. With dragons and hidden powers at play, this book offers a perfect mix of adventure, fantasy, and suspense.
